Cygwin的畫面更新問題 - Linux

Necoo avatar
By Necoo
at 2020-10-24T17:46

Table of Contents

請問大家,我在Cygwin底下跑程式,有印出大量 text,但是文字
卻不會很 smooth 地印出,而是似乎累積了一堆之後,才一次丟出
到螢幕,然後停在某個字元後,又等程式跑到一堆結果後,又一次
打印出來。感覺似乎是有 buffer 之類的先暫存,滿了之後一次倒出。
有沒有辦法改為讓打印不要先送到 buffer 直接印出到 console 呢?
我的 OS 是 Win7 64bit.

--
Tags: Linux

All Comments

Olga avatar
By Olga
at 2020-10-29T04:51
假設你是用stdio.h相關函式,資料寫出後使用 fflush
Ina avatar
By Ina
at 2020-11-03T04:25
這問題比較屬於c語言之類的問題,不是linux特定的問題
Rachel avatar
By Rachel
at 2020-11-04T09:26
不是自寫的程式,只是在別台電腦可以很smooth打印出
字母-by-字母, 而不是一次傾印出一大堆.
Franklin avatar
By Franklin
at 2020-11-06T21:06
不是自己寫的,又不是linux平台,最好是去問作者
Edith avatar
By Edith
at 2020-11-07T08:56
linux 程式如果輸出是終端機多半不會 buffer ,但如果
Jessica avatar
By Jessica
at 2020-11-08T19:18
用管道串了一些程式,程式看到輸出是管道就會有buffer
Selena avatar
By Selena
at 2020-11-09T09:10
行為,參考harttle.land/2020/06/06/tail-f-pipe.html
Barb Cronin avatar
By Barb Cronin
at 2020-11-12T12:32
謝謝樓上G大解釋,因為兩台不同等級PC都跑Cygwin+同
Connor avatar
By Connor
at 2020-11-16T11:11
一程式,輸出到console的方式卻有差異,有buf太久會讓
Aaliyah avatar
By Aaliyah
at 2020-11-21T00:06
我誤以為程式當掉.因為沒有cygwin版故到此發問,謝!

g suite MX 設定問題

Skylar DavisLinda avatar
By Skylar DavisLinda
at 2020-10-23T23:59
各位前輩您好, 有個 dns 及 g suite 配合的問題摸了半天找不到方法, 單位內用了 g suite, 搭建兩個 mail 服務 mail1 及 mail2 dns 的地方分別設定如下, alt 那些就省略不寫 mail1 3600 MX 1 ASPMX.L.GOOG ...

anaconda 開啟 jupyterlab的問題

Mason avatar
By Mason
at 2020-10-23T22:50
大家好 目前電腦系統是win10 裝ubuntu20.04LTS 原先想法是: 到Linux介面後裝anaconda 再利用anaconda跑Meep 接著在Meep的環境下開Jupyter lab去跑實驗室模擬的問題 但是到我家筆電後前面步驟都沒問題,在輸入完Jupyter lab 後會閃出(正常 ...

kernel 5.9 with nvidia driver

Franklin avatar
By Franklin
at 2020-10-22T20:58
其實前幾天就有人在論壇提出這個問題 https://bbs.archlinux.org/viewtopic.php?id=259936 昨天官方也正式給出公告 https://www.archlinux.org/news/nvidia-45528-is-incompatible-with-linux-5 ...

Virtualbox 安裝虛擬機請益

Frederic avatar
By Frederic
at 2020-10-22T13:15
各位先進好,最近剛開始學習Linux系統 目前使用的是OS10.15.7,在Virtualbox選好存放裝置後,啟動後,在選擇完Graphical Install之後便自動終止,並出現錯誤訊息 如圖 https://i.imgur.com/LZoRZ2u.jpg https://i.imgur.com/Lg5 ...

關於 linux user 轉換的問題

Leila avatar
By Leila
at 2020-10-22T00:07
各位好, 謝謝大家幫忙解惑我的相關問題, 但是可能是我的敘述不是很清楚,所以有些回答誤會我的意思 關於我上一篇的問題是寫說,我無法理解 sudo su - USER_NAME 這個指令的使用情境, 先來作個情境設定, 假設一個系統有 4 個帳號 (root , alice , bob , ser ...